WebThe most common regimen for the treatment of schizoaffective disorder is antipsychotic only (22%), followed closely by antipsychotic + mood agent (20%); antipsychotic + antidepressant (19%); and antipsychotic + mood + antidepressant (18%). All other regimens have a prevalence of three percent or lower.
